TomatoesVery Good
Tomatoes are rich in v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ants, particularly lycopene, which is linked to reduced risk of heart disease and cancer. They are minimally processed in this sauce, retaining most of their nutritional benefits. The natural sugars present are balanced by fiber, making them a healthy choice.
Benefits
High in vitamin C, potassium, folate, and vitamin K. Lycopene content provides antioxidant benefits and may support heart health.
Olive oilVery Good
Olive oil is a high-quality monounsaturated fat known for its heart health benefits. It contains antioxidants and anti-inflammatory compounds. The oil used is likely cold-pressed, preserving its beneficial properties.
Benefits
Rich in monounsaturated fats that support heart health and provide anti-inflammatory properties. Contains antioxidants like vitamin E and polyphenols.
GarlicVery Good
Garlic is known for its potent medicinal properties, including boosting the immune system and reducing blood pressure. It contains sulfur compounds that provide health benefits. Fresh garlic retains more beneficial compounds compared to processed forms.
Risks
May cause digestive discomfort in some individuals when consumed in large amounts.
Benefits
Contains allicin, which has antimicrobial and antioxidant properties. May help reduce blood pressure and improve cholesterol levels.

SaltNeutral
Salt is used to enhance flavor but should be consumed in moderation to avoid health issues. It is a natural mineral that is essential for bodily functions. Excessive intake can lead to health problems such as hypertension.
Risks
High sodium intake can contribute to hypertension and cardiovascular diseases.
Benefits
Essential for maintaining fluid balance and nerve function in the body.
PepperGood
Pepper is a common spice that adds flavor and has potential health benefits, including improved digestion and antioxidant effects. It contains piperine, which enhances nutrient absorption. Freshly ground pepper retains more of its beneficial compounds.
Benefits
Contains piperine, which may enhance nutrient absorption and provide antioxidant benefits.
